Skyland-Big Meadows Horse Trail

A 21.2-mile loop in Virginia, with 815 ft of climbing. Reaches Fishers Gap and other pass/viewpoint destinations. Managed by the National Park Service.

Elevation profile

2,832 – 3,646 ft14710131619222528

The climbing is spread fairly evenly along the route. It gives back about 3,624 ft along the way, so it rolls rather than climbing steadily.

Heads up

Stream ford: expect at least one unbridged crossing.
Terrain graded T2 (SAC scale).
